The Minority Caucus in Parliament has called for the immediate release of Kofi Ofosu Nkansah, describing his reported detention by the National Investigations Bureau (NIB) as “totally unacceptable in the pursuit of justice.”

In a statement issued on February 11, 2026, and signed by Minority Chief Whip Frank Annoh-Dompreh, the Caucus condemned what it termed an abuse of power.

The statement explained that the investigation into Mr. Ofosu Nkansah followed a directive from the Secretary to the President, Callistus Mahama, dated February 3, requesting the NIB to probe alleged remarks he made on Sompa Radio regarding the payment of money to secure a foreign scholarship.

Mr. Ofosu Nkansah had initially presented himself to the NIB on February 5, accompanied by legal counsel, and was allowed to leave without charges. However, he was later summoned again while attending to his seriously ill father in Kumasi. Though he requested to report on February 11, he ultimately complied with the Bureau’s insistence.

Upon arrival, he was reportedly escorted to his residence by heavily armed officers for a search and later taken to the NIB office in Nima before being moved to an unknown location, according to the Minority Caucus.

“As far as we know, Mr. Ofosu is at an unknown location; and given the manner in which he was reportedly hurled away, we cannot imagine the ordeal he is undergoing with no access to his legal counsel,” the statement said.

The Caucus criticized the actions as excessive, undermining the rule of law and democratic governance, and demanded his immediate release. It insisted that any further investigations be conducted in a civil and dignified manner, in line with legal provisions.

The statement concluded by affirming that the Minority would not remain silent while citizens are treated unfairly by institutions entrusted to uphold justice and professionalism.
